Transaction 5395909419471e65559c920e1936af5d0a93e6e3a1d223e7c0c1e407f938820e
1 Input
1 Output
-
5395909419471e65559c920e1936af5d0a93e6e3a1d223e7c0c1e407f938820e:0
- value
- 102527
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 2d52d5ca3db7a6067250c0d6cd4133ef377caf71 OP_EQUAL
- address
- 35pfZfHk9MUEp1ydUCZSEwPt3oaRQupuZJ